Our SaaS products share one foundation — multi-tenant workspaces, RBAC, cloud-native services — so what we learn running one of them makes the others better.
Multi-tenant from day oneWorkspaces are the tenancy boundary, not an afterthought. Every query is scoped, every tenant isolated — the pattern we have shipped dozens of times.
RBAC and audit built inOwner / admin / member roles, per-workspace invites, and an audit trail on the actions that matter. Not a bolted-on enterprise tier.
Cloud-native, portable.NET and Node services on Kubernetes with Postgres, Redis and object storage. Azure by default, portable by design — including to your own tenancy.
AI where it earns its placeDocument extraction, categorization, assistants — used to remove data entry, never to replace judgement or pad a feature list.
